Here it is... Sara Duncan's Famous Chocolate Chip Cookie Recipe!!!
Cream together:
1 1/2 cups butter
1 1/2 cups sugar
1 1/2 cups brown sugar
2 eggs
2 tsp. vanilla
Sift together:
2 tsp. baking soda
1 tsp. salt
5 cups flour
Mix flour and butter mixture.
Add 1 bag chocolate chips.
Bake 350 for 8 minutes. Take them out before they look done.
Cool completely.
